"Stricken by God?" by Brad Jersak is a book that explores the theme of nonviolent identification and the victory of Christ. Published by Eerdmans Publishing Company in 2007, this 536-page perfect-bound book delves into Christian theology, specifically focusing on Christology. With a unique blend of religion and political science, Jersak offers insights on how the principles of nonviolence can be applied within a Christian context. The author's approach provides a compelling perspective on the relationship between faith and political ideologies, making it a thought-provoking read for those interested in both religion and politics.
